Output 248468adf4b92a547db94d3f940cd1b2d18861a43e83941ad71d2611b19e19d3:0

value
17577763
script pubkey
OP_0 OP_PUSHBYTES_20 cea2bf40b42d38d19e7447ecf26d7a2c2dfeea0d
address
bc1qe63t7s9595udr8n5glk0ymt69skla6sdw2fzsk
transaction
248468adf4b92a547db94d3f940cd1b2d18861a43e83941ad71d2611b19e19d3
spent
true